Mol/day is a unit of measurement that denotes the amount of substance, measured in moles, that is processed or produced in one day. In the context of chemistry, a mole is a standard unit that represents a quantity of entities, typically atoms or molecules, equivalent to Avogadro's number, which is approximately 6.022 x 10^23. The mol/day unit helps in quantifying the rate at which chemical reactions occur or substances are consumed over a daily period. This unit is particularly useful in industrial and laboratory settings where understanding the daily throughput of a substance is crucial.
Definition of Dekamol/secondDekamol/second is a unit of measurement that describes the rate at which a quantity of substance, measured in dekamoles, is processed or produced per second. A dekamole is equivalent to ten moles, and the unit is often used in chemical engineering and industrial processes where high throughput rates are involved. By utilizing dekamol/second, scientists and engineers can efficiently quantify and control the flow rate of substances in large-scale reactions, ensuring optimal performance and safety. This unit provides an essential metric for understanding the dynamics of fast-paced chemical processes.

1 mol/day = 1.1574 x 10^-5 damol/s
1 damol/s = 86400 mol/day
Example 1:
Convert 5 mol/day to damol/s:
5 mol/day = 5 × 1.1574 x 10^-5 damol/s = 5.787 x 10^-5 damol/s
Example 2:
Convert 20 mol/day to damol/s:
20 mol/day = 20 × 1.1574 x 10^-5 damol/s = 2.3148 x 10^-4 damol/s
